Monte Culino
Monte Culino is a peak in Tartano, Province of Sondrio, Lombardy and has an elevation of 2,322 metres. Monte Culino is situated nearby to the locality Alpe Pedroria, as well as near Alpe Piazza.| Tap on a place to explore it |
